Whether you’re into pop rock, smooth soul or righteous reggae, various musical flavors are well represented this weekend all over the Vegas Valley. There’s even a magical experience awaiting Sunday afternoon in Summerlin.

LIFEHOUSE The M Resort’s summer concert series moves poolside Friday night with 17-year-old rock outfit Lifehouse, known for hit single “Hanging by a Moment” and for selling more than 15 million records worldwide. You don’t have to hit the Strip to find a great outdoor concert this weekend. July 20, info at themresort.com.

GWEN STEFANI: JUST A GIRL New Zappos Theater resident Gwen Stefani plays the last summer shows of her Planet Hollywood production “Just a Girl” on Friday and Saturday night. If you missed her this month, you’ll have to catch her in December. July 20-21, info at caesars.com.

THROWBACK SIZZLING JAM The 9,500-seat Orleans Arena hosts a vast array of events all year long but when it comes to music, this is one of Las Vegas’ most prominent homes for R&B and soul. The latest installment of the Throwback Sizzling Jam this weekend reinforces that fact with performances by Joe, Blackstreet, 112, Sisqo, Troop, Michel’le, DJ Quik and Vegas’ very own 702, the reunited girl group behind hits like “Where My Girls At” and “Steelo.” July 21, info at orleansarena.com.

CONKARAH Crimson, the special-events-only nightclub space at the Red Rock Resort, comes alive Saturday night with reggae star Conkarah, the Jamaican-born singer known for his viral hit covers of favorite pop tracks like Adele’s “Hello” and Ed Sheeran’s “Perfect.” July 21, info at stationcasinoslive.com.

JASON BIRD: FABLE Most recently seen in Las Vegas at the ensemble production of “Masters of Illusion” at Bally’s, magician Jason Bird has created a new 80-minute solo show that incorporates emotional storytelling and a bit of comedy into his unique brand of magic. Bird performs in the Grand Ballroom at Rampart Casino Sunday at 3 p.m. July 22, info at theresortatsummerlin.com.
